电脑指令打开VPN,快速配置与安全连接指南(网络工程师视角)
在现代远程办公、跨国协作和数据安全日益重要的背景下,使用虚拟私人网络(VPN)已成为许多企业和个人用户的标配,如果你是一名网络工程师,或者正试图通过命令行或系统工具在Windows、macOS或Linux系统中快速启动一个已配置好的VPN连接,掌握正确的命令和流程至关重要,本文将从技术角度详细说明如何通过电脑指令打开VPN,涵盖常见操作系统下的实现方法、潜在问题排查以及最佳实践建议。
以Windows为例,最常用的命令是rasdial,它是一个内置的命令行工具,用于管理拨号连接(包括PPTP、L2TP/IPSec、SSTP等类型的VPN),假设你已经配置好了一个名为“MyWorkVPN”的连接,只需在管理员权限的命令提示符中输入:
rasdial "MyWorkVPN" username password
“MyWorkVPN”是你的VPN连接名称,username和password是你在VPN配置中设置的凭证,如果成功,你会看到类似“连接已建立”的提示,此时可以通过ipconfig查看是否获取到了新的IP地址,确认网络已通过VPN隧道传输。
若你使用的是macOS,可以通过networksetup命令来管理网络服务。
sudo networksetup -connectpppoe "Wi-Fi"
不过更常见的是,macOS用户会使用scutil配合set命令来手动激活已保存的VPN配置,步骤如下:
- 查看所有可用的网络服务:
networksetup -listallnetworkservices
- 找到你的VPN服务名(如“Corporate-VPN”),然后使用以下命令连接:
sudo networksetup -connectvia "Corporate-VPN"
Linux系统则更加灵活,通常使用openvpn或wg-quick(WireGuard)命令,如果你有一个OpenVPN配置文件(如/etc/openvpn/client.conf),只需执行:
sudo openvpn --config /etc/openvpn/client.conf
如果是WireGuard,则使用:
sudo wg-quick up wg0
这里需要注意:确保配置文件路径正确,且具有读取权限,某些企业级VPN可能要求证书验证,需提前导入CA证书(如.crt或.pem文件)。
除了命令本身,作为网络工程师,还应关注几个关键点:
- 权限问题:大多数命令需要root或管理员权限,否则无法访问网络接口。
- 日志记录:使用
journalctl -u openvpn(Linux)或Event Viewer(Windows)查看连接失败的具体原因,比如认证错误、路由冲突或证书过期。 - 安全性:避免在脚本中明文存储密码,建议使用环境变量或密钥管理器(如KeePass、AWS Secrets Manager)。
- 自动连接:可通过创建定时任务(cron)或计划任务(Task Scheduler)实现开机自启,提升效率。
最后提醒:不是所有公司都允许员工使用命令行方式连接内部VPN,务必遵守组织IT策略,优先使用官方客户端(如Cisco AnyConnect、FortiClient),它们通常提供更好的兼容性和日志审计功能。
熟练掌握电脑指令打开VPN不仅能在紧急情况下快速恢复网络访问,还能帮助你在自动化运维、批量部署或故障排查中发挥重要作用,作为一名合格的网络工程师,理解底层机制胜于依赖图形界面——这正是专业能力的核心体现。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











